From: Volker Rümelin <[email protected]> The virtio-sound device is currently not migratable. Add the missing VMSTATE fields, enable migration and reconnect the audio streams after migration.
The queue_inuse[] array variables mimic the inuse variable in struct VirtQueue which is private. They are needed to restart the virtio queues after migration.
